Warning: file_get_contents(/data/phpspider/zhask/data//catemap/6/cplusplus/160.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
C++ 类层次结构和继承(任务不明确)_C++_Class_Inheritance_Hierarchy - Fatal编程技术网

C++ 类层次结构和继承(任务不明确)

C++ 类层次结构和继承(任务不明确),c++,class,inheritance,hierarchy,C++,Class,Inheritance,Hierarchy,我在理解任务时遇到问题: “考虑到你对一些常见部件的了解,以自行车为例 对于bicycle,显示类bicycle从其他类继承的类层次结构 类,而这些类又从其他类继承 类Bicycle的各种对象。讨论从类Bicycle继承其他对象 密切相关的派生类。编写一个程序,演示您提出的层次结构。” 它是如此的不精确,以至于我完全不知道我必须展示什么,特别是我已经完成了一项任务,使用显示继承和使用虚拟类 你能给我举几个例子吗?你是如何理解这项任务的 干杯。这是一个糟糕的问题:虽然它问的是继承问题(例如,“自行

我在理解任务时遇到问题:

“考虑到你对一些常见部件的了解,以自行车为例 对于bicycle,显示类bicycle从其他类继承的类层次结构 类,而这些类又从其他类继承 类Bicycle的各种对象。讨论从类Bicycle继承其他对象 密切相关的派生类。编写一个程序,演示您提出的层次结构。”

它是如此的不精确,以至于我完全不知道我必须展示什么,特别是我已经完成了一项任务,使用显示继承和使用虚拟类

你能给我举几个例子吗?你是如何理解这项任务的


干杯。

这是一个糟糕的问题:虽然它问的是继承问题(例如,“自行车isa公路车辆”),但它也说“你对自行车的一些常见部件的了解”(例如,“自行车有两个轮子”),在我看来,这与问题无关。

试着把
放在自行车前后
X是自行车
自行车是Y
。这个问题只是关于本质,而不是组成,但你可能最终会想在自行车及其所有相关类之后放置
有一个
,以发现自行车是由什么组成的。所以类似于编写从bicycle和另一个类派生的类,哪个来自自行车?这个网站没有问题,可能他们的意思是像
道路车辆
无机动车
自行车
@Angew道路车辆有很多共同的/基本的行为,例如自行车和汽车都必须遵守交通法规。我指的是问题的组成部分,自行车没有马达,是履带式的。